The subtle difference hinges on the chemical web content. Chemical Contrast of Cast Light weight aluminum Alloys Silicon advertises castability by lowering the alloy's melting temperature and boosting fluidness throughout spreading. It plays a vital role in allowing intricate mold and mildews to be loaded precisely. Furthermore, silicon adds to the alloy's toughness and use resistance, making it beneficial in applications where resilience is vital, such as automotive parts and engine elements.It additionally boosts the machinability of the alloy, making it easier to refine right into completed items. In this way, iron adds to the overall workability of aluminum alloys.
Manganese contributes to the toughness of aluminum alloys and improves workability. Magnesium is a lightweight component that gives stamina and impact resistance to light weight aluminum alloys.

Zinc boosts the castability of aluminum alloys and helps control the solidification procedure during casting. It improves the alloy's strength and firmness.

The key thermal conductivity, tensile stamina, return strength, and prolongation vary. Select appropriate basic materials according to the efficiency of the target product created. Among the above alloys, A356 has the greatest thermal conductivity, and A380 and ADC12 have the lowest. The tensile limitation is the opposite. A360 has the ideal return toughness and the highest prolongation price.

In accuracy spreading, 6063 is fit for applications where detailed geometries and premium surface area finishes are critical. Examples consist of telecommunication units, where the alloy's remarkable formability permits smooth and cosmetically pleasing styles while keeping structural integrity. Similarly, in the Lighting Solutions industry, precision-cast 6063 elements create sophisticated and efficient lights fixtures that require detailed forms and good thermal efficiency.
The A360 shows superior prolongation, making it perfect for complicated and thin-walled elements. In precision spreading applications, A360 is well-suited for industries such as Consumer Electronic Devices, Telecommunication, and Power Tools.

Light weight aluminum alloy 380, or A380, is a commonly used casting alloy with a number of unique attributes. It uses excellent castability, making it an ideal selection for accuracy spreading. A380 exhibits excellent fluidity when molten, making certain detailed and in-depth mold and mildews are accurately duplicated.
In accuracy casting, light weight aluminum 413 radiates in the Consumer Electronic Devices and Power Devices sectors. This alloy's exceptional rust resistance makes it an exceptional selection for outdoor applications, making certain durable, sturdy products in the stated industries.

The aluminum alloy you select will significantly affect both the casting process and the homes of the final product. Due to the fact that of this, you must make your choice meticulously and take an enlightened method.
Establishing the most ideal aluminum alloy for your application will certainly imply weighing a wide selection of characteristics. The very first group addresses alloy attributes that influence the manufacturing procedure.

The alloy my latest blog post you choose for die casting straight impacts several elements of the spreading process, like just how simple the alloy is to deal with and if it is susceptible to casting problems. Warm splitting, also recognized as solidification fracturing, is a regular die spreading problem for aluminum alloys that can result in inner or surface-level tears or fractures.
Certain aluminum alloys are a lot more at risk to warm breaking than others, and your option ought to consider this. It can harm both the cast and the die, so you must look for alloys with high anti-soldering residential properties.
Deterioration resistance, which is already a notable quality of light weight aluminum, can vary significantly from alloy to alloy and is a crucial characteristic to take into consideration relying on the environmental conditions your product will be exposed to (Casting Foundry).
